"Führungskräfte-Entwicklung in Betrieben stellt ein Instrument dar, das auf den tief greifenden Wandel von Arbeits- und Unternehmensorganisation in Richtung Dezentralisierung, Entgrenzung und Flexibilisierung reagiert. Darin können sich Nachwuchs-Manager immer wichtiger werdende "Soft Skills" aneignen, um ihren Arbeitsalltag effektiv zu bewältigen. Durch die wissenschaftliche Begleitung eines systemisch ausgerichteten Führungskräfte-Entwicklungsprogramms in einem Fallunternehmen deckt die Studie auf Basis der Grounded Theory (psycho- )soziale Techniken und Mechanismen im Prozess auf. Im Betrieb führen diese zur "Transformation von Subordination": Eigeninitiative Steuerung der Nachwuchs-Manager, die sowohl von Entfaltung als auch Formierung der Subjektivität geprägt ist, beginnt den veralteten Subordinationsstil abzulösen. Cornelia Stadlbauer knüpft auf der Grundlage einer konkreten Empirie, Prozess- und Betroffenensicht an die aktuelle Debatte über den Zugriff auf Mitarbeiter-Potenziale und ihren Umgang damit an."
